The Endorphin Speed 5 is built to go fast and feel smooth—whether you're pushing the pace on track night with friends or you're chasing a PR . A newly designed nylon plate and responsive PWRRUN PB cushioning come together for snappy transitions and a fast ride. This is speed you can count on.
Design:
New lightweight engineered mesh for an even more comfortable fit, perfect for fast-paced runs and daily wear
In-Shoe Comfort:
A full-length semi-rigid nylon plate between two layers of responsive PWRRUN foam, giving you a perfect balance of propulsion and cushioning for every stride
Durability & Traction:
Reconfigured outsole with expanded coverage in the heel for greater durability during your quickest strides
Full length groove to enhance the natural cycle of your gait

Nice Tempo/threshold Running Shoe
I bought these last month for threshold and tempo runs. It has been a great shoe for that. This is one of the few shoes like it I’ve found in a wide option. I’ve used the Kinvara line for years as my go to for faster paces and short distance races. These are much better. They have relatively the same ground feel but slightly more cushioning. They are very breathable and comfortable overall. The nylon plate gives back a decent amount of energy. I plan to use them as my race shoe for an upcoming 5K.

Great Performing Shoe, Bad Outsole Durability
Been absent from running for 10 years. Started up again in February this year and bought these late April for my Saturday track intervals(Achilles issues) is keeping me from using spikes at the moment. They are great for 800 and even 400 repeats but for my weekday threshold mile repeats after work I run on a gravel loop around a reservoir to squeeze in a session. Have only worn them twice on gravel for these and the rubber on the outsole has started to peel to where it is just flapping. It was just wearing down from running on the track after alternating the 400s or 800s once weekly since. Would love to buy a second pair but hoping the next version will have better durability. Fit is awesome, something about the toe box is kind of awkward but once the running starts I don't think about it much

Best All Around Running Shoe!
Firm cushioning and moderate bounce compared to competing other brands which I like. If you love plush cushion or super bouncy these aren't for you. I use them anywhere from speed runs to my marathon shoe. Primarily run anywhere from 6:30 to 8:00 miles and I'm a midfoot striker. My one gripe might be that the PR PB foam has a pebbly/styrofoam look to it which is prone to abrasion damage. Wearing these as everyday shoes or taking them off by stepping on the heal can lead to chunks of foam separating off which probably doesn't affect performance but looks ugly. Sole rubber durability lasted me around 500 miles and honestly they still feel decent, but I noticed a little flatness in the spring so I freshened up with a new pair for the next 500 miles. It's a running shoe not a gym shoe or wear around town shoe and the best running shoe I've ever owned.
